Ordinals
beta
Sat 387523091047451
decimal
13256.94291047451
percentile
0.775046182094902%
name
mmknvdwndzwg
cycle
0
epoch
2
block
13256
offset
94291047451
timestamp
2023-12-15 09:26:33 UTC
rarity
common
prev
next